What Is Sleep Apnea and How Does It Work?
Sleep apnea is a problem in which your breathing repetitively stops and begins while you're asleep. These stops briefly can last just a couple of secs or stretch to a min or even more, happening lots or even thousands of times a night. Your mind senses the absence of oxygen and briefly wakes you up so that regular breathing can return to. Usually, these awakenings are so short that you don't remember them. However the result is an evening of fragmented, poor-quality sleep that leaves you feeling drained the next day.
There are different kinds of rest apnea, with the most typical being obstructive rest apnea. This happens when the muscles in the rear of your throat fail to keep your respiratory tract open. Central rest apnea, though less common, includes the mind falling short to send out the right signals to the muscles that manage breathing.
Refined Signs That Point to a Bigger Problem
Among the trickiest aspects of rest apnea is exactly how easy it is to miss out on. Many individuals consider loud snoring as the primary signs and symptom, and while snoring is common, it's far from the only warning sign. In fact, some people with rest apnea do not snore in all. That's why it's so crucial to focus on the much more refined indications that your body may be providing you.
Getting up with a completely dry mouth or aching throat, early morning frustrations, and sensation excessively drowsy throughout the day are all signals that something could be off. If you find yourself nodding off during job meetings, at the wheel, or perhaps while seeing television, it could be an indicator that your rest is being interrupted more frequently than you believe.
You may also observe state of mind changes, trouble focusing, or a short temper. These signs and symptoms are typically crossed out as the result of stress the original source or an active timetable, but persistent sleep deprival brought on by sleep apnea can take a genuine toll on your psychological wellness.
Just how It Affects Your Body Beyond Sleep
The repercussions of without treatment sleep apnea go far past daytime sleepiness. Over time, this condition can lead to significant health and wellness problems. Disrupted breathing emphasizes the cardio system and has been linked to high blood pressure, cardiovascular disease, stroke, and also kind 2 diabetes mellitus. It can also deteriorate the body immune system, making you extra at risk to health problem and slower to recover.

When to Take Action and What to Expect
So, when should you take that gut feeling seriously and speak with a specialist? If any of the symptoms described above sound acquainted, it's worth having a discussion with a professional. A sleep research-- either at a clinic or in the convenience of your home-- can aid establish if sleep apnea is the reason for your exhaustion.
Therapy alternatives vary based upon the intensity of the problem. Some individuals gain from way of living modifications, such as dropping weight or readjusting sleep settings. Others may need even more structured treatments, such as dental devices or continual favorable air passage stress (CPAP) therapy to keep the respiratory tract open throughout rest. It's not a one-size-fits-all situation, and finding the ideal solution can substantially boost lifestyle.
